RFQ Dynamics and Price Capture
Engaging with an RFQ system for crypto options or block trades represents a deliberate act of commanding liquidity. This process permits a trader to solicit bids and offers from multiple market makers simultaneously, fostering a competitive environment for pricing. Such an approach significantly reduces the potential for adverse price movements often associated with large orders placed directly onto open order books.
A strategic participant actively uses RFQ for Bitcoin options or ETH options, particularly for larger sizes, to secure advantageous pricing. This direct negotiation mechanism optimizes entry and exit points for complex derivatives positions.
Consider a scenario involving a substantial ETH options block trade. The traditional method of breaking such a trade into smaller pieces can lead to significant slippage and information leakage. Employing an RFQ, a trader can present the entire block to a curated group of liquidity providers, obtaining firm, competitive quotes.
This method preserves capital and maintains discretion, a cornerstone of sophisticated trading. RFQ systems provide transparency into the pricing process, allowing for direct comparison of execution quality.

Strategic Options Spreads
The construction of options spreads, such as straddles or collars, demands meticulous execution to realize intended risk-reward profiles. These multi-leg strategies, when executed via RFQ, benefit from synchronized pricing across all legs. This ensures the entire spread transacts at a cohesive price, eliminating the execution risk inherent in leg-by-leg order placement on fragmented public venues.
For instance, implementing a BTC straddle block requires the simultaneous execution of both a call and a put option. An RFQ guarantees the integrity of this spread, delivering a unified transaction.
Volatility block trades, which capitalize on anticipated price swings, further underscore the need for integrated execution. Deploying an ETH collar RFQ, for example, demands precise coordination of buying a put, selling a call, and holding the underlying asset. The RFQ mechanism provides a single point of execution for this intricate structure, ensuring the intended hedge or speculative position is established with minimal basis risk.

Execution Command Grid Principles
Developing a robust execution strategy involves more than simply choosing the right tool; it requires a systemic mindset. The “Execution Command Grid” provides a framework for integrating RFQ and block trading into a cohesive operational flow. This involves a pre-trade analysis of market depth, anticipated volatility, and the specific liquidity characteristics of the chosen crypto derivative. Post-trade, a meticulous review of execution quality metrics, including slippage and fill rates, informs future strategy refinements.
The persistent pursuit of optimal execution across all market conditions defines the successful derivatives strategist. This comprehensive approach transforms each trade into a data point for continuous improvement, refining the ability to navigate market complexities with increasing precision.
- Pre-trade analysis ▴ Assess market depth and volatility profiles.
- Liquidity provider selection ▴ Engage multiple, reputable market makers.
- RFQ parameter definition ▴ Specify volume, instrument, and desired spread.
- Post-trade review ▴ Analyze slippage, fill rates, and overall cost basis.
- Strategy iteration ▴ Adjust execution tactics based on performance data.
